Cost

If a person has to cut keys for cars this can be a big problem when they don't have the funds. Key blanks are costly and it's more expensive to get them cut by a locksmith or dealer. Fortunately, there are some tips to remember that can reduce the cost of acquiring a new key.

First the type of key you use can affect the price. Older keys are typically less costly to replace than modern ones. The kind of material that is used to make a key can also have an impact on the cost. Some manufacturers use high-quality materials that can increase the cost of the key.

The cost of programming a certain type of key is another aspect. Modern keys come with transponders, that must be programmed to work with your specific vehicle's system. These chips are more difficult to duplicate, and bbs.diced.jp are typically only sold to car dealerships and locksmiths.

In addition to having the key cut and programmed, a lot of people also require the fob or remote that the car comes with. It's an electronic device that controls your engine, lock and unlock doors, and even monitor the location of your car.

A key fob typically costs between $50 and $100, and it may need to be programmed by a dealer or locksmith. Some dealers can perform this service at no cost, while others may charge for a half-hour or an hour of work.

Typically car owners can pick from two distinct types of car key duplication services: traditional cut or laser cut. The edge of the blade on traditional cut keys is simple and can be created by any locksmith. This kind of key is readily available, making it a popular choice for a lot of people.

This type of key also poses a security risk because it has a small spread of combinations, and it's easy to pick. It is therefore important to employ a professional locksmith to do this type of work. Besides being able to create an entirely new car key locksmiths are also able to decode the ignition cylinder when required. This is a challenging procedure, but it can save you money over time.

Laser cut keys are designed to be more secure from theft. They are more durable than standard car keys and have the same groove on both sides. This prevents thieves from hot wiring your car. Keys made of lasers last longer than conventional car keys. They are also easier to identify, making it harder for thieves to take them away.
